Needs better mastering

This song sounds good. I like how you constantly add new things to it, that way the listener never grows tired while listening to this track.

I also like the melodies a lot. They have a tendency to become stuck in my ear for the rest of the day.

However, I think the mixing and equalizing isn't that good here. Some melodies are A LOT louder than others. For example from 2:00 to 2:16 the song is very quiet and then all of a sudden the louder melody sets in again.
I also think I can here some clipping from time to time. Especially when the percussions are playing. Especially at 0:43 it sounds very much like clipping.
